GST Admission Test: 1 Lac 50 thousand Candidates in each Unit

Admission test dates of 20 general and science and technology universities of the country have been finalized. Admission test of Humanities Department will be held on 19th June, Commerce Department on 26th June and Science Department on 3rd July. A maximum of one and a half lakh admitted students in each department will be able to take part in the admission test.

Thus, detailed guidelines have been published on how the admission process will be. The guidelines have been published on the admission test websites of the cluster universities. For the first time in the university, the admission test is going to be held on a cluster basis. Through this, a student will get the opportunity to get admission to any university with a single test (on a merit basis). There will be three separate exams for students in the three departments.

Preliminary application for admission test will start on April 1. It will continue till April 15. The results of the preliminary application will be released on April 23. The final candidates will be selected on the basis of merit (results of SSC and HSC) from among the initial applicants who will get the opportunity to take part in the examination. The final candidates will apply from April 24 to May 25. The test will be held in 31 centers. Candidates can list a minimum of five centers.

A total of 100 marks will be tested in one and a half hours. The merit list will be prepared on the basis of the marks obtained by the candidates of each department and will be published on the website (gstadmission.org). Each university will then call for an application separately stating its own conditions in the admission notification and will complete the admission process according to the merit order.
